Concerning their permeability how are membranes classified?
Membranes can be divided as impermeable, permeable, semipermeable or selectively permeable.
An impermeable membrane is that by which no substance can pass. Semipermeable membranes are those that let only solvents, like water, to pass by it. Permeable membranes are those that let solvent and solutes, like ions and molecules, to pass across it. There are also selectively permeable membranes, i.e., membranes that besides permitting the passage of solvent let only some specific solutes to pass while blocking others.
